320D's of that age have the N47 engine, which you should research and decide whether to accept the risk of timing chain failure.
I would recommend a 330d if you can afford it. The LCI 330d is the N57 engine, which has less reported timing chain issues than the N47 but is still apparently less robust than the M57 330d (pre LCI). I have an M57 330d e91 that is a 58 reg, which is as late as you can get.
6 cylinder beemers are much nicer to be honest, if budget and insurance costs allow.
